linux建立组群的命令是什么

fiy 其他 77

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ux建立组群的命令是`groupadd`。

    使用`groupadd`命令可以在Linux系统中创建一个新的用户组。

    建立组群的命令格式如下:
    “`
    groupadd [选项] 组名
    “`

    其中,`选项`包括:
    – `-f`:如果组名已经存在,则强制创建新组。
    – `-g GID`:为新组指定一个特定的组ID(GID)。
    – `-r`:创建一个系统组(通常用于系统进程)。

    `组名`是要创建的组的名称。

    例如,要创建一个名为`sales`的组,可以使用以下命令:
    “`
    groupadd sales
    “`

    如果要创建一个特定GID的组,可以使用以下命令:
    “`
    groupadd -g 1001 sales
    “`

    如果要创建一个系统组,可以使用以下命令:
    “`
    groupadd -r sales
    “`

    需要注意的是,创建组群的命令需要使用root用户或具有root权限的用户执行。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,建立组群(Group)的命令是”groupadd”。以下是关于”groupadd”命令的详细信息以及如何使用它来建立组群的。

    1. 语法:
    “`
    groupadd [选项] 组名
    “`

    2. 选项:
    – “-g GID”:指定组的GID(组ID),如果不指定,默认为自动分配的下一个可用GID。
    – “-r”:创建系统组,GID小于1000,通常用于系统服务的组。
    – “-f”:如果组已经存在,则强制覆盖。
    – “-K”:设置默认值,可以通过”/etc/login.defs”文件进行配置。

    3. 示例:
    – 创建一个名为”testgroup”的普通组:`groupadd testgroup`
    – 创建一个名为”sysgroup”的系统组:`groupadd -r sysgroup`
    – 创建一个名为”mygroup”,GID为1001的组:`groupadd -g 1001 mygroup`

    4. 重要说明:
    – 组名必须是唯一的,不能与现有的组冲突。
    – 组的名称应遵循特定的命名规则,一般不要包含特殊字符。
    – 如果要增加已存在的组,可以使用”-f”选项覆盖。

    5. 组相关的其他命令及用途:
    – “groupmod”:用于修改组相关属性,如组名、GID。
    – “groupdel”:用于删除指定的组。
    – “groups”:显示用户所属的所有组。
    – “newgrp”:切换到不同的组。
    – “chgrp”:更改文件或目录的组所有权。

    这些命令可帮助您在Linux系统中管理组群,以实现更好的安全性和权限控制。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用`groupadd`命令来建立组群。

    `groupadd`命令的语法如下:

    “`
    groupadd [选项] 组名
    “`

    其中,`选项`可以是以下的参数:

    – `-g`:指定新组的GID(Group ID)。
    – `-f`:如果组名已被使用,则强制使用该组名。
    – `-r`:使用GID高于500的系统组。

    下面是建立组群的操作流程:

    1. 打开终端或控制台。

    2. 使用`groupadd`命令建立组群,指定组名。

    例如,建立一个名为`mygroup`的组群,可以执行以下命令:

    “`
    groupadd mygroup
    “`

    如果需要指定GID或使用其他选项,可以在命令中添加相应的参数。例如,指定GID为1000:

    “`
    groupadd -g 1000 mygroup
    “`

    3. 检查是否成功建立组群。

    可以使用`cat /etc/group`命令来查看系统中已存在的组群列表,确认`mygroup`组是否存在。

    另外,可以使用`getent group 组名`命令来获取指定组的详细信息。例如:

    “`
    getent group mygroup
    “`

    如果成功建立了组群,将会显示与该组相关的信息,如组名、GID等。

    通过以上操作,就可以在Linux系统中建立组群。建立组群后,可以将用户加入到该组内,实现组权限的管理。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部